1 Kings 18 — Context
And Elijah took twelve stones, according to the number of the tribes of the sons of Jacob, unto whom the word of the LORD came, saying, Israel shall be thy name:
32And with the stones he built an altar in the name of the LORD: and he made a trench about the altar, as great as would contain two measures of seed.
33And he put the wood in order, and cut the bullock in pieces, and laid {him} on the wood, and said, Fill four barrels with water, and pour {it} on the burnt sacrifice, and on the wood.
34And he said, Do {it} the second time. And they did {it} the second time. And he said, Do {it} the third time. And they did {it} the third time.
35And the water ran round about the altar; and he filled the trench also with water. {ran: Heb. went}
